In addition to the Snow Bunting, found by James Knox, and the species already mentioned by Andrew, other notable sightings enjoyed by the participants of my NYC Audubon bird walk included American Pipit and Cooper's Hawk.
However, today's ultimate sighting came long after my walk officially ended when at about 10:40 am, an immature Golden Eagle sailed over the Parade Grounds. It turned several large circles high above, before it continued it's journey, moving southwesterly direction toward the Hudson.
